三大股指震荡走低 创业板指跌4.25%

Market Performance - The A-share market experienced a decline, with the three major indices falling, particularly the ChiNext index which dropped over 5% at one point [1] - The Shanghai Composite Index closed down 1.25% at 3765.88 points, the Shenzhen Component Index fell 2.83% to 12118.70 points, and the ChiNext Index decreased by 4.25% to 2776.25 points [1] - The total trading volume in the Shanghai and Shenzhen markets was 25,443 billion yuan [1] Sector Performance - Retail, food, paper, and photovoltaic sectors showed strong gains, while CPO, semiconductor, components, and military industries faced significant declines [2] - The CPO concept saw a sharp drop, with stocks like Tianfu Communication, Taicheng Light, and Xinyi Sheng each falling over 10% [2] - The semiconductor and storage chip sectors also experienced major declines, with companies like Cambrian, Haiguang Information, and Huahong Technology dropping over 10% [2] - Conversely, large consumer stocks performed well, with retail and food sectors leading the gains, including stocks like Guoguang Chain and Anji Food reaching their daily limit [2] Market Outlook - According to Dongfang Securities, there is a clear characteristic of high-low switching and sector rotation, with expectations that the decline will be limited but upward movement will also be weak [2] - The recent rapid rise in indices driven by large-cap technology leaders has led to a market style shift from extreme consistency to rebalancing, resulting in short-term high-level fluctuations and increased volatility, with adjustments reflecting more structural control [2]
